Abstract: "We consider extensions of propositional dynamic logic (PDL) with nonregular programs. We provide three general decidability results, showing that for each language L in some class, PDL, with L added to the set of regular programs as a new program, is decidable. The first class contains context-free languages accepted by pushdown automata that act only on the basis of their input symbol, except to decide whether they reject or continue. The second class contains all languages (even non- context-free) accepted by deterministic stack machines, but which have a unique new symbol prefixing each word
